India the Green-Eyed Beauty

Hi Catherine: For a cat that spent several months afraid to come out of her cage, India (now Gracie) has adapted amazingly well to life on the "outside". Within 24 hours, she was quite comfortable roaming around the house and has already found a couple of favorite spots. She is very affectionate and playful and regularly turns herself over on her back for a belly rub. She is also fairly vocal and sometimes calls after me and comes running if I leave the room. I think that before she became a "stray" she was someone's cat because she is very well behaved and hasn't even attempted to scratch the furniture. She has an appointment tomorrow at Tuscawilla Animal Hospital for her first check-up. I love her! Thanks for checking on her. Ceil

Indira the Dachshund Puppy
Indira the Dachshund Puppy

I wanted to touch base and update the wonderful lady who fostered the litter. I can't find her email address so could you forward this to her? Hi! Been a while. Dorie's doing great. She just finished beginner obedience and we're still working on a few things that I'd like to have set in her memory a bit better before we start Intermediate. We go to the park daily and we're working on this "thing" where she just absolutely NEEDS to chase squirrels. Half the time I don't even see them and she's on point. She's outgrown several collars and we're on a bigger seat belt harness now. She really is an odd mix. She can't decide if she's a scent hound, water dog, sight hound, etc. Seems she has all in equal proportion. One of the things we're working on now is her barking. For the longest time she never barked. Then one day out it came. As she's grown, the bark gets bigger. Now she really sounds like a big dog! But I can't say its all her fault. ;) There was a rabbit that lives in a corner of the yard in a wood pile. Dorie never messes with the rabbit there. But every night about 11PM the rabbit can be seen bouncing down the driveway on the other side of the fence from Dorie. THEN she barks! Oh and there's a couple cats, opossums, a raccoon or two, and who knows what else that strolls through the yard. She's even found a couple of snakes! VERY distinctive snake bark. She doesn't hurt them...she just stands and barks at them and pounds the ground to make them move. I've seen her stand there and let the snake crawl between her legs to get away. Non-poisonous of course, typical gardener's snakes. Oh, and she loves to go to the Pet Store! Not because of the foods and other dogs but because most of the staff now know her and she gets lots of attention. She just runs in, flops over to receive her belly rubs, and sort of goes into this trance. Then she proceeds to try to convince them that THEY are the ONLY ones who give her pets and treats...she's such a little liar! :) We still haven't settled on a "big dog" food yet. Oddly, and I've used these brands before, almost every vegan or organic food I try gives her massive gas or her poop is the size of something from a Great Dane! Next bag is Purina One. Fingers crossed! Hope this news finds its way to you and you are well. I can't find your email address so sent to Info address for Pet Rescue by Judy in the hopes you would get it. Hope Dorie's mom is still doing well. Sandy
